Chester community invited to share £5,000 Redrow fund

Good causes in and around Chester are being offered the chance to share a £5,000 community fund.

As we continue to build homes at Kings Moat Garden Village on Wrexham Road we want to continue being good neighbours and integrate ourselves into the heart of the community and discover what makes the area a great place to live.

One of the ways we do this is by offering a pot of funding for good causes locally; it’s a great way of giving something back and celebrating the neighbourhood spirit.

Over the past five years we’ve gifted more than £175,000 to community projects across the North West via voluntary community funds linked to our new homes developments.

In areas around our new homes, previous beneficiaries have included mental health projects, food banks, sports teams, schools, young carers, community transport, garden projects and care packages for the vulnerable.

Whether funds are required for materials to paint a community centre, supply a school with plants for a learning garden, or to help facilitate therapy sessions for people with additional needs, or something else equally as deserving, we’re keen for you to let us know.
